About EDF (Electricité de France)

Established in 1946, EDF is a French multinational electric utility company committed to leading the way in sustainable energy production. With a vision for a greener future, EDF focuses on reducing carbon emissions and promoting renewable energy sources. As a major player in the industry, EDF holds a significant market share and is recognized for its dedication to environmental health and sustainable development.

To achieve its goals of creating a sustainable future and reaching net-zero carbon emissions, EDF prioritizes investment in renewable energy projects such as wind farms, solar power plants, and hydroelectric stations. By embracing innovative technologies and adopting best practices, EDF strives to provide reliable and affordable energy while minimizing its impact on the environment.

EDF’s Mobile Application

In line with its commitment to providing convenient and efficient energy management solutions, EDF has developed a user-friendly mobile application. With the EDF mobile application, users can effortlessly manage their energy usage and access important account information on the go.

The EDF mobile application offers a range of features designed to enhance the user experience. Users can easily check their payment history, monitor real-time energy consumption, submit meter readings, and perform various other tasks right from their smartphones. The app provides a seamless interface that allows users to navigate through different sections effortlessly, empowering them to take control of their energy usage conveniently.
